While mainstream wellness spaces often leave queer and trans people out of the picture, the Queer Wellness Podcast is here talk about mental health, body-positive physical health, sex, relationships, spirituality, identity and more. Hosted by queer holistic wellness practitioner Katya Weiss-Andersson with interviews from LGBTQ guest experts, we offer a multitude of different modalities and practices to support whole-person, whole-community health.
